Lester B Swaney
The Clinton Christian Church has a scholarship fund available because of the late Lester B. Swaney. Mr. Swaney taught Vocational Agriculture and was the Clinton FFA Advisor for 39 years, starting in 1930 and retiring in 1969. He was an active member and Elder of the Church. Upon his passing, his family established a scholarship through the Church for students attending the classes at the Clinton Technical School and Clinton High School, not necessarily limited to agriculture.
